In this print from December 1997, we are transported to the Gorilla cage of Howletts Zoo, where a fearless figure stands amidst the magnificent creatures. The man in focus is none other than John Aspinall, the renowned zoo owner and wildlife enthusiast. Known for his unconventional approach to animal care, Aspinall firmly believed in establishing a deep connection with all his animals by venturing into their enclosures. This particular moment captured by photographer Mike Moore showcases Aspinall's unwavering dedication and fearlessness towards his beloved gorillas. It is worth noting that these very cages had witnessed tragic incidents involving tiger attacks on zookeepers before. However, undeterred by such risks, Aspinall chose to forge an unbreakable bond with every creature under his care.
